I got them, too and I’m quite happy with them. You may have noticed that most of the crud had deposited up front. This is because of the big open area through which the front wheels shovel the dirt at full steering deflection. While cutting out the front section instead of clearing all of the area as shown in the drawing I left as much as possible as not to inhibit the steering mechanics movement. To get the fenders over the posts I cut out a large enough hole at the top so that the mounting post would fit through. That was a bit fiddely but it paid off. The front fender well offers much better protection and I have hardly anything inside even with most intense bashing in the dirt. Full thumbs up for this upgrade! PS I’ll post a picture if requested.
